WJH village contributes Rs 50,000 to CMRF

JOWAI: The Raid Raliang, Elaka Raliang in West Jaintia Hills has contributed Rs. 50, 000 towards the Meghalaya Chief Minister’s Relief Fund in the fight against the COVID-19 pandemic.
The Dolloi of the Elaka, Shawas Lyngdoh along with the Raid elders including headmen of Raliang Sanki S Lamare, headman of Nongkynrih Kamailang Tyngkan, Raid Raliang Vice Chairman Elad lyngdoh, and the Pator, Stephan Dkhar handed over the cheque to West Jaintia Hills Deputy Commissioner at his Office chamber on Monday.
